The biggest advantage of side imaging, … WebMay 10, 2024 · Side imaging shows features and structure on either side of the boat, i.e., port and starboard. It’s a horizontal view that can reach as far as 400 feet on either side of the boat, with depths of up to 300 feet and beyond depending on model, transducer, frequency, and other factors. WebApr 21, 2024 · Down Imaging vs. Side Imaging Fish Finder Technology Lowrance Side Imaging Sonar. While down imaging uses a narrow cone sent vertically down into the water, great for viewing what’s beneath your boat in detail, side imaging uses two sonar cones sent out sideways to the left and right of your boat. Side imaging sonar makes use of two cone-shaped sonar beams which are directed to the left and right sides of the boat.
